With the end of the disclosure of the 2026 semi-annual report, the medium-term profit distribution plan for A-share listed companies was basically settled. Among them, the cash dividend situation attracted much attention. According to Wind data, 867 A-share companies are planning to pay cash dividends in the middle of this year, and the number of mid-term cash dividend companies has reached a record high. The mid-term cash dividends of A-share companies in recent years have gone through an evolutionary path from less to more: in 2022, only 100 listed companies paid mid-term cash dividends; in 2023, the number increased to more than 180; further “blowout” in 2024, to more than 700; further increased to more than 800 in 2025, reaching 852; and reaching 867 in 2026, a record high. Judging from the total amount of cash dividends for the medium term, the total amount of cash dividends proposed for the middle of 2026 exceeds 700 billion yuan, which is roughly the same as the middle of the previous year, and is at a high level in recent years. Judging from the scale structure, the 2026 mid-term dividend shows the remarkable characteristics of “leading leaders and industry concentration”. Industries such as petroleum and petrochemical, banking, telecommunications, and non-bank finance became the main dividend players, accounting for more than 60% of the total dividend amount. Large dividends are highly concentrated on central state-owned enterprises with abundant cash flow and leading enterprises in the industry.
